State’s debts, KCR’s assets increasing: Revanth

TTDP working president A Revanth Reddy has alleged that the debts of the State and assets of Chief Minister K Chandrasekhar Rao’s family members were increasing due to the TRS government’s policies.

In a pressnote here today, Revanth Reddy lambasted the Chief Minister saying that while Rs 60,000 crore debts were taken by the State government in the last 60 years, but KCR borrowed Rs 1.20 lakh crore during his two-and-a-half years rule only. Expressing concern over the increasing debts of the State, Revanth Reddy alleged that the State government created corporations specially to borrow debts and the credit of huge borrowings goes to KCR only.

He alleged that the state government introduced Rs.3.50 lakh crore budgets in the last three years accumulating the total Rs.4.70 lakh crore but the state government not even provided double bed room houses to the poor people and failed to provide fees reimbursement arrears and failed to waive off the farmers loans at one go and failed to give three acre land to daliths.

Demanding the Chief Minister to release a white paper on the expenditure for the last three years, Revanth Reddy asked KCR to tell as to where he spent the huge amounts. It was not proper to the Chief Minister to rub the debts on the people by bringing huge borrowings for Mission Bhagiratha. He wondered saying that the debts of the state were increasing but KCR family’s assets were increasing. Several Telangana protagonists were lost in several aspects but KCR family set up Telugu, Urdu, English newspapers and TV Channels along with hundreds of acres of farm house, he pointed out. There was a need to the KCR to tell as to how he achieved all these assets, he asked and alleged that KCR was trying to create differences between the castes to loot the votes in the coming elections.
